FIA Formula Two Championship - Scoring System

Scoring System

For the 2009 season, the scoring system was 10–8–6–5–4–3–2–1 for the first eight race finisher. In 2010, Formula Two adopted the same scoring system change as in Formula One, with points awarded for the top ten finishers. Points are awarded the same for both races in the weekend, as follows:

Position 1st 2nd 3rd 4th 5th 6th 7th 8th 9th 10th
Points 25 18 15 12 10 8 6 4 2 1
